Precision Endocrine Tuning

Mastering internal chemistry requires a methodological approach, a strategic calibration of the body’s core systems. This is where advanced therapeutic protocols meet individual biological specificity. Hormone optimization, particularly Testosterone Replacement Therapy (TRT) for men and Hormone Replacement Therapy (HRT) for women, serves as a foundational step.

These interventions restore endocrine balance, reversing the physiological drift associated with suboptimal hormone levels. The objective extends beyond symptom alleviation; it targets a return to peak physiological function, impacting mood, cognition, body composition, and overall energy output.

Peptide science offers another powerful avenue for targeted biological enhancement. These short chains of amino acids act as signaling molecules, directing specific cellular processes. For example, growth hormone-releasing peptides (GHRPs) and growth hormone-releasing hormones (GHRHs) stimulate the body’s natural production of growth hormone, supporting tissue repair, fat metabolism, and skin elasticity.

Other peptides, such as BPC-157, demonstrate profound regenerative properties, accelerating recovery from injuries and supporting gut health. The application of these agents requires precise dosing and a deep understanding of their mechanistic actions within the body’s feedback loops.

Expected timelines for results vary with the specific interventions. Hormone replacement therapies often yield noticeable improvements in mood, energy, and recovery within weeks, with more significant body composition changes appearing over several months. Peptide protocols can produce more rapid effects in areas like recovery and cellular repair, sometimes within days or weeks, depending on the specific peptide and its application. Sustained results require consistent adherence to the protocol and ongoing monitoring.

Glossary

internal chemistry

Meaning ∞ Internal chemistry is a clinical and translational term used to describe the complex, dynamic balance of biochemical substances, including hormones, neurotransmitters, enzymes, and metabolic intermediates, within the human body.

performance

Meaning ∞ Performance, in the context of hormonal health and wellness, is a holistic measure of an individual's capacity to execute physical, cognitive, and emotional tasks at a high level of efficacy and sustainability.

biological feedback

Meaning ∞ The physiological regulatory loops where the output of a system, such as a hormone, influences its own production or the production of its upstream regulators.

chemical messengers

Meaning ∞ Chemical messengers are endogenous signaling molecules, primarily hormones and neurotransmitters, released by cells to communicate and coordinate activity between different tissues, organs, and systems throughout the body.

cognitive function

Meaning ∞ Cognitive function describes the complex set of mental processes encompassing attention, memory, executive functions, and processing speed, all essential for perception, learning, and complex problem-solving.

resilience

Meaning ∞ The physiological and psychological capacity of an organism to successfully adapt to, recover from, and maintain homeostatic stability in the face of significant internal or external stressors.

internal environment

Meaning ∞ The Internal Environment, or milieu intérieur, is the physiological concept describing the relatively stable conditions of the fluid that bathes the cells of a multicellular organism, primarily the interstitial fluid and plasma.

hormone optimization

Meaning ∞ Hormone optimization is a personalized, clinical strategy focused on restoring and maintaining an individual's endocrine system to a state of peak function, often targeting levels associated with robust health and vitality in early adulthood.

endocrine balance

Meaning ∞ Endocrine Balance describes the dynamic state of physiological equilibrium within the endocrine system, where all hormone levels and their corresponding receptor sensitivities are maintained within an optimal, functional range.

growth hormone-releasing

Meaning ∞ Growth Hormone-Releasing refers to the specific action of stimulating the pituitary gland to synthesize and secrete Growth Hormone (GH), a critical anabolic and metabolic peptide hormone.

feedback loops

Meaning ∞ Regulatory mechanisms within the endocrine system where the output of a pathway influences its own input, thereby controlling the overall rate of hormone production and secretion to maintain homeostasis.

insulin sensitivity

Meaning ∞ Insulin sensitivity is a measure of how effectively the body's cells respond to the actions of the hormone insulin, specifically regarding the uptake of glucose from the bloodstream.

testosterone

Meaning ∞ Testosterone is the principal male sex hormone, or androgen, though it is also vital for female physiology, belonging to the steroid class of hormones.

hrt

Meaning ∞ HRT is the common clinical acronym for Hormone Replacement Therapy, a medical intervention designed to supplement or replace endogenous hormones that are deficient due to aging, disease, or surgical removal of endocrine glands.

metabolic health

Meaning ∞ Metabolic health is a state of optimal physiological function characterized by ideal levels of blood glucose, triglycerides, high-density lipoprotein (HDL) cholesterol, blood pressure, and waist circumference, all maintained without the need for pharmacological intervention.
